Ramnagar at a glance

Ramnagar is a village of 256 people in 77 households (Census 2011) in Suwasara tehsil, Mandsaur district, Madhya Pradesh, the 71st-largest of 74 villages in Suwasara tehsil. Literacy is 43%, 9 points below the tehsil average of 52% and the sex ratio is 1,016 women per 1,000 men. It lies 33 km from the Mandsaur district centre, 23 km from Dag, the nearest town, 10 km from Hanspura railway station (straight-line distances). The pincode is 458883, served by Shamgarh post office; the LGD village code is 469946. The nearest hospital or health centre is Government Hospital,Khajuripanth, 11 km away. The sarpanch is Shreelal Dhakad, and the village votes in Suwasra assembly constituency, represented by MLA Dung Hardeep Singh. The population is estimated at 302 in 2026, up 18% since the 2011 Census.
